Ethnic and racial diversity on corporate boards boosts the performance. But how can investors make better-informed decisions in this space and maintain the dialog while driving positive change? Tune into our interview with Sudhir Roc-Sennett, Head of ESG at Vontobel Quality Growth - a boutique of Vontobel Asset Management.
